10 kryteriów (kroków) do wyboru mikrokontrolera (cz. 2/2)

Krok 6: Sprawdź koszty i ograniczenia mocy
W tym momencie proces selekcji ujawnił wiele potencjalnych kandydatur. To świetny czas na zbadanie wymagań dotyczących mocy i kosztów części.
Jeśli urządzenie będzie zasilane z baterii i mobilne, upewnienie się, że części o małym poborze mocy sprostają zadaniu jest absolutnie konieczne. Jeśli nie spełniają wymagań mocy, trzymaj się listy, dopóki nie wybierzesz kilku.
Nie zapomnij sprawdzić ceny części procesora. Podczas gdy ceny stale sięgają 1 $ przy dużych ilościach części, jeśli jest to wysoce wyspecjalizowany lub zaawansowany procesor, cena może być krytyczna. Nie zapomnij o tym kluczowym elemencie.
Krok 7: Sprawdź dostępność części
Z listą potencjalnych części w ręku, teraz jest dobry czas, aby zacząć sprawdzać dostępność część. Jedną z rzeczy, o której warto pamiętać, to, jaki jest czas realizacji dostawy danej części?
Czy są one przechowywane w magazynie u wielu dystrybutorów, czy też potrzeba 6-12 tygodni na  realizację? Jakie są Twoje wymagania dotyczące dostępności? Nie chcesz przecież utknąć przy dużym zamówieniu i czekać trzy miesiące, aby móc go wypełnić.
Następnie pojawia się pytanie, jak nowa jest ta część i czy będzie ona obowiązywać przez cały cykl życia produktu. Jeśli twój produkt ma być dostępny przez 10 lat, musisz znaleźć część, którą producent gwarantuje, że zostanie wyprodukowana za 10 lat.
Krok 8: Wybierz zestaw programistyczny
Jedną z istotniejszych części wyboru nowego mikrokontrolera jest znalezienie zestawu do programowania i nauka wewnętrznego działania kontrolera.
Po tym, jak inżynier zdecyduje się na część, z której chcą skorzystać, powinien sprawdzić, jakie zestawy programistyczne są dostępne.
Jeśli zestaw programistyczny nie jest dostępny, wybrana część najprawdopodobniej nie jest dobrym wyborem i powinno się cofnąć się o kilka kroków i znaleźć lepszą część.
Większość zestawów programistycznych kosztuje obecnie poniżej 100 USD. Płacenie więcej niż to (chyba, że jest zaprojektowane do pracy z wieloma modułami procesora) jest po prostu zbyt kosztowne. Inna część może być lepszym wyborem.
Krok 9: Zbadaj kompilatory i narzędzia
Wybór zestawu programistycznego niemalże zatwierdza dobór mikrokontrolera.
Ostatnim zagadnieniem jest zbadanie kompilatora i dostępnych narzędzi. Większość mikrokontrolerów ma wiele możliwości wyboru dla kompilatorów, przykładowego kodu i narzędzi do debugowania.
Ważne jest, aby upewnić się, że wszystkie niezbędne narzędzia są dostępne dla wybranej części. Bez odpowiednich narzędzi proces programowania mógłby stać się uciążliwy i kosztowny.
Krok 10: Rozpocznij eksperymentowanie
Nawet po wyborze mikrokontrolera nic nie jest ustawione na wieki. Zazwyczaj zestaw programistyczny pojawia się na długo przed pierwszym prototypem sprzętu. Skorzystaj z tego, budując obwody testowe i łącząc je z mikrokontrolerem.
Wybierz części wysokiego ryzyka i wypróbuj ich pracę w zestawie programistycznym. Możliwe, że odkryjesz część, która według Ciebie zadziałała świetnie albo ma pewne nieprzewidziane problemy, które wymuszają wybór innego mikrokontrolera. W każdym razie wczesne eksperymentowanie zapewni dokonanie właściwego wyboru, a jeśli zmiana będzie konieczna, wpływ będzie minimalny!
Autor: Jacob Beningo

pełny materiał w pliku pdf

Część I artykułu do pobrania

Komentarze z Facebooka

Komentarze obecnie - OFF.